<p><strong>Seneca Hold Off Daniel In Rivalry Win</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>One of the most intriguing matchups in the state on Tuesday Evening was in my neck of the woods, as the Seneca Bobcats hosted the Daniel Lions in their second and final matchup of the Regular Season. Daniel defended home court back on January 12th, boosted by 21 Points from <strong>Hayden Anderson</strong> and 16 Points from [player_tooltip player_id='1524086' first='Tristyn' last='Carrington']. The latter had another tremendous performance in Tuesday's game. He opened with 9 Points in the first quarter and picked up the toughest assignment on the defensive end; Appalachian State Commit [player_tooltip player_id='1268064' first='Cameron' last='O'Kelley']. Each is a product of the Grassroots Programs [program_tooltip program_id='2163938' first='Next' last='Level Elite'], so they know each other's strengths and weaknesses well. Neither team ever took full control of the game but O'Kelley's 8 4th Quarter-Points including 2 free throws with 28.2 seconds left found the Bobcats up 3. But, on the next possession, [player_tooltip player_id='1766104' first='Simms' last='Disbrow'] was fouled shooting a 3 - following an offensive rebound from Anderson - with 0.8 seconds left and hit all of his shots from the line to send the game to overtime. 8th Grader [player_tooltip player_id='2339844' first='Jeremiah' last='Hunter'] stepped up with some big plays on both ends of the floor and O'Kelley hit more crucial free throws to help seal the win for Seneca in extra time, as the Bobcats kept their Region Championship hopes alive. </p>

<p><strong>Hillcrest Keep Playoff Hopes Alive With Road Win Over TL Hanna</strong></p>
<!-- /wp:paragraph -->
<!-- wp:paragraph -->
<p>Coming into Friday Night's matchup, the Hillcrest Rams were the only team in Class AAAAA Region 1 without a victory. However, TL Hanna was also in a bit of a rough patch losing their last 2 region games. The Rams had a cold start to the must-win game, opening with a 5-minute-scoring drought. [player_tooltip player_id='1578642' first='Lucas' last='Wiersma'] had a bright start to the game for the Yellow Jackets, putting up 4 points and hauling in 5 rebounds in the first quarter. But <strong>Trevolis Walker</strong> hit a 3 at the buzzer to help Hillcrest take some momentum into the second period. Walker, alongside Senior <strong>Cameron Pulley</strong>, stepped up big time for the Rams in the opening period. [player_tooltip player_id='1624061' first='Caden' last='Coleman'], who did play in the first half, had 9 third-quarter points as Hillcrest started to take control of the game. His ability to score over and draw fouls on several different Yellow Jacket defenders was a difference-maker. It sent both Wiersma and [player_tooltip player_id='1578622' first='Javeyn' last='Martin'] into foul trouble in the early fourth quarter. But, TL Hanna wouldn't go down easily. [player_tooltip player_id='1892446' first='Tanner' last='Epps'] hit big shot after big shot to keep the Yellow Jackets around including his 5th second-half 3 with 33 seconds left to cut the lead to one. <strong>Tray Clinkscales</strong> hit both of his free throws on the other end for Hillcrest, and the Rams held on with some tight defense to seal the extremely important road Region Win. </p>
